Answer:

x = -2 or x = -6 or x = sqrt(5) or x = -sqrt(5)

Step-by-step explanation:

Solve for x:

x^4 + 8 x^3 + 7 x^2 - 40 x - 60 = 0

The left hand side factors into a product with three terms:

(x + 2) (x + 6) (x^2 - 5) = 0

Split into three equations:

x + 2 = 0 or x + 6 = 0 or x^2 - 5 = 0

Subtract 2 from both sides:

x = -2 or x + 6 = 0 or x^2 - 5 = 0

Subtract 6 from both sides:

x = -2 or x = -6 or x^2 - 5 = 0

Add 5 to both sides:

x = -2 or x = -6 or x^2 = 5

Take the square root of both sides:

Answer: x = -2 or x = -6 or x = sqrt(5) or x = -sqrt(5)
